2017 NCAA Tournament Bracket Expert Tips

The Covers experts this weekend offered up their 2017 NCAA College Basketball tournament bracket tips.

Don’t Dismiss the Top Seeds

"Many office pool players work too much on picking the early round upsets and not enough on their Final Four teams,” noted Teddy Covers of Covers.com.  “The vast majority of Final Four teams are top seeded teams; No. 1, No. 2 or No. 3 seeds. I generally pick at least two No. 1 seeds to make the Final Four. They earned those top seeds because they've been the best teams in college basketball all season, which is why I rarely call for a No. 1 seed to get upset before the Sweet 16 round at the earliest in my own brackets.”

Think Local and Avoid

If you are playing in an office pool in a region that features a top College Basketball team or teams, avoid them.

Al McCordie of Covers.com advises: “If you live in ACC Country, avoid picking teams like North Carolina and Louisville. If you're in the heartland, steer clear of Kansas and if you're on the West Coast, select teams other than Gonzaga and UCLA."

Upsets Most Common After 1st Round

"My advice would be to focus on upsets in the 2nd Round or Sweet 16 as opposed to the 1st Round. I find that is often the difference between a winning and losing bracket!"

- Ean Lamb, Gambling911.com
